Volunteerism is a necessary and worthwhile part of Head Start. The federal government mandates that 25% of our total Head Start funding be matching funds. Non-federal share is generated through donations of time and service to the program. Non-federal share activities include classroom assistance, preparation of instructional materials, working with children at home, attendance at parent meetings and workshops, mileage and time to transport children to and from school, assisting on fieldtrips, and donation of materials which relate to the program. Classroom volunteers must have a current TB test clearance on file.
